A major breakthrough in model development occurred in the early 1910s when George Clowes of Roswell Park Memorial Institute (RPMI) in Buffalo, New York, Roswell Park Memorial Institute developed the first transplantable tumor systems in rodents. WebThe mFOLFOX6 regimen consisted of 85 mg/m 2 L-OHP, 400 mg/m 2 bolus of 5-FU, and 400 mg/m 2 1-LV on the first day, followed by 2,400 mg/m 2 of 5-FU as a continuous infusion in 46 hours for first-line treatment. WebMar 30, 2024 · With regard to cancer, first-line treatment may actually be a combination of treatments, such as surgery, chemotherapy, and radiation therapy, given in succession. Therefore, a better term would probably be "first-line treatment regimen or protocol."
